About Kizuna Asian Buffet & Sushi
Kizuna Asian Buffet & Sushi is one of Orlando's newest and most buzzed-about all-you-can-eat destinations, opening in 2024 in the Williamsburg community near Disney Springs. The restaurant replaced the long-running Hokkaido Buffet at the same location and quickly distinguished itself with a modern aesthetic, higher food standards, and an impressive variety of Japanese and Chinese cuisine. The expansive buffet spread includes hand-rolled sushi, sashimi, a made-to-order hibachi grill station, dim sum, stir-fry dishes, soups, and an extensive dessert section. The space itself received a full renovation, with stylish decor that elevates the typically utilitarian buffet format. Kizuna targets both the local community and the steady flow of Disney-area visitors, offering competitive all-day pricing that starts at $14.99 for lunch on weekdays. Its position near several major resort corridors and shopping centers makes it highly accessible. Despite being newly opened, Kizuna has accumulated over 1,100 Google reviews and maintains a striking 4.8-star rating, making it the highest-rated buffet restaurant in the greater Orlando area.
